Deal safeguards more than 150 jobs at airfreight industry logistics firm

More than 150 jobs have been safeguarded after administrators secured a rescue deal for a logistics provider which offers specialist services to the airfreight industry.

Circle Express, a logistics company, specialising in the next-day and same-day delivery across the UK, appointed Dean Watson and Paul Stanley of Begbies Traynor as joint administrators on before Christmas. 

The business and assets were subsequently acquired by Trilogy Logistics, a Manchester-headquartered logistics provider, which has a further office in Slough and offers specialist services to the airfreight industry, saving all 158 jobs at the UK logistics firm and bringing it under new ownership.

Administrators said the newly revealed deal meant there was no disruption to business services allowing customers to be serviced and employees paid on time.

Circle Express is headquartered in London Heathrow with depots in Aberdeen, Birmingham, Exeter, Manchester and Glasgow.

The administrators were supported in the transaction by Browne Jacobsen and Eddisons.

Craig Mills, managing director at Trilogy Logistics Ltd, said: “Getting this deal completed quickly and ensuring that employees were paid on time was very important to us.

“Circle Express has a good reputation in the industry and may have run into financial difficulties, but with some restructuring of its activities, it has the ability to be a successful business the future supporting continued employment.

“The business, and its talented employees, have the potential to thrive and we aim to help them do that as part of Trilogy Logistics. We are now looking forward to creating a bright future for the business and workforce in 2026.”

Dean Watson, partner at Begbies Traynor, added: “Circle Express was long established, but it fell into financial difficulties and had to be placed into administration.

“The directors of both Circle Express and its new owner made it clear they wanted to see the employees and their wages protected, therefore we needed to act quickly.

“Working under strict deadlines we were grateful to get this transaction completed before entering the Christmas period.”
